Web25 feb. 2024 · Open a 14.5oz can of pinto beans and add to the skillet along with half a cup of liquid. I typically use a combination of the can liquid, and rest water. Add salt and allow this to boil. Reduce heat to low, and let this simmer for 8-10 minutes (uncovered). Add more water as needed to get to the right consistency. Web27 sep. 2024 · Yes, you can make refried beans with canned beans. Just drain and rinse the beans, then mash them with a fork or a potato masher. Add some water, broth, or tomato sauce to the beans to make them the desired consistency, then add salt and pepper to taste. You can also add some chopped onions, garlic, or green chilies for extra flavor.
